Description

Responsibilities:

  • Analyze problems and implement solutions that is optimized for performance, scalability, quality, and maintainability.
  • Develop high-quality and detailed designs.
  • Work independently and lead a team of expert engineers and set new examples.
  • Use coding standards and best practices to ensure quality
  • Conduct unit testing and automated unit test frameworks.
  • Identify risk and conduct mitigation action planning.
  • Take on new challenges and keep the team motivation high
     

Skills:

  • 6+ yrs in software development with Java stack of technologies
  • Knowledge of Core Java basics/fundamental & Advanced Java Concepts, OOPs, Data Structure Concepts, Collections & Multithreading
  • Handson knowledge in Springboot and Microservices implementation adhering to all architecture principles
  • Excellent programming skills.
  • Good knowledge in database concepts (RDBMS & NoSQL) and experience in PL SQL.
  • Good Exposure to Cloud services (Azure/AWS) is a plus.
  • Good exposure to core design patterns.
  • Positive attitude and ability to work on multiple items per business needs.
  • Quick in learning new problem areas and technology

Education

Any Gradute